GLP-1 (Semaglutide) medications are designed to work like a natural hormone in your body that regulates appetite and blood sugar. GLP-1 mimics one hormone that can help you feel satisfied longer, slow digestion, and curb hunger to support weight management for some people when used with provider guidance and healthy habits.

GLP-1 + GIP (Tirzepatide) mimics two hormones and may lead to greater weight loss, stronger blood sugar improvements, and greater appetite suppression.

  • What are GLP-1 medications?
    GLP-1 medications are prescription therapies that mimic natural hormones involved in appetite and blood sugar regulation. They help you feel fuller longer, reduce cravings, and support healthier eating patterns as part of a provider-guided wellness plan.

    What are GLP-1 medications used for?
    They’re commonly used to support weight management and metabolic health when combined with lifestyle changes like nutrition, movement, and sleep.

    How do GLP-1s work in the body?
    GLP-1s act on areas of the brain and digestive system to:
    • Reduce appetite and cravings
    • Slow digestion so you feel full longer
    • Improve blood sugar control

    How long does it take to see results?
    Benefits like appetite reduction and weight changes may be noticed within a few weeks, but individual responses vary based on dose, consistency, and personal biology.

    Can I use this with other medications?
    GLP-1s can be used with many medications, but they should NOT be used with other GLP-1 therapies. Always tell your provider about all medications and supplements you’re taking so they can review for interactions.

    How does a GLP-1 (Semaglutide) differ from a GIP/GLP-1 (Tirzepatide)?
    GLP-1 (Semaglutide) is a single-action therapy that mimics one hormone:

    GLP-1 (glucagon-like peptide-1):
    • Reduces appetite and cravings
    • Slows digestion so you feel full longer
    • Improves blood sugar control

    GIP/GLP-1 (Tirzepatide) is a dual-action therapy that mimics two hormones:

    GLP-1 (glucagon-like peptide-1):
    • Reduces appetite and cravings
    • Slows digestion so you feel full longer
    • Improves blood sugar control

    GIP (glucose-dependent insulinotropic polypeptide):
    • Further supports insulin response
    • May enhance fat metabolism and appetite control

    Because it targets two pathways instead of one, tirzepatide may lead to greater weight changes, stronger blood sugar improvements, and more appetite suppression for some people.

    Is GLP-1 FDA-approved?
    Brand-name versions of semaglutide and tirzepatide are FDA-approved for certain indications. Compounded versions are prescribed by licensed providers and dispensed by state-licensed pharmacies in accordance with regulations.
